Launch of the IARC Handbooks of Cancer Prevention: Volume 19 Oral Cancer Prevention

29 November 2023 09:30 – 11:00 CET
Webinar

To promote release of the IARC Handbooks on Cancer Prevention: Volume 19 Oral Cancer Prevention, WHO is organizing, in collaboration with the International Agency for Research on Cancer (IARC), a launch event. This is the latest edition of the IARC handbook series and covers the topic of oral cancer prevention. The handbook provides a first-time evaluation of primary and secondary prevention interventions for oral cancer, including the benefit of quitting consumption of smoked tobacco, smokeless tobacco, areca nut and alcohol in reducing oral cancer incidence, and possibly mortality, the effectiveness of personal interventions to quit smokeless tobacco and/or areca nut use, and the effectiveness of oral cancer screening by clinical oral examination. This handbook will play a major role in encouraging the regulation of smokeless tobacco and areca nut use, a public health issue prevalent in the South-East Asian and Western Pacific regions.
